REAL ESTATE

Ginny Jones has joined Real Living Volpini Realty Group as an agent. Jones, who has 20 years of experience in real estate, attended Youngstown State University for her real-estate training and received her license in 1993. She is a member of the National Association of Realtors, the Ohio Association of Realtors and the Youngstown Columbiana Association of Realtors.

HEALTH CARE

Douglas Bennett, Beth Massaro and Sandra Pollard have joined Gateway HealthSM as specialists in senior community affairs and program development in Northeast Ohio. Bennett, a Hampton University graduate, has 20 years of experience executing business plans and developing partnerships. Massaro is a Youngstown State University graduate with strong ties to physicians, social workers, senior centers and nursing homes. Pollard, a graduate of Ursuline College, has a background that includes experience in Medicare and commercial insurance sales.

Shepherd of the Valley employees this month named the employees of the year for each site. Jessica Hunt, a nurse’s aide was honored in Niles. Charles Mayfield, who is retiring at the end of April, was selected at the Boardman location. Rosemarie Beil, a full-time day-turn receptionist, was honored in Howland. In Poland, Marilyn Michalak, a residential assistant in the nursing department, won the honors. Michelle Benedict, an Austintown resident, was named the employee of the year at the corporate office.

INSURANCE

Katie L. Gething of Gibson Insurance Agency has earned the designation of certified professional insurance agent from the American Insurance Marketing and Sales Society. Gething is director of marketing and agency development at Gibson.
